When custom software is the right call
Custom software is worth it when the process it supports is a source of advantage rather than overhead. If your operation does something specific that competitors cannot easily copy, forcing it into generic software throws that away. If you are doing standard accounting, buy accounting software.
The other common trigger is accumulated friction. A business grows, and the gap between what the off-the-shelf system does and what the work requires gets filled by spreadsheets, re-keying, and one person who knows the workaround. That gap is a cost, and at some point it exceeds the cost of building the thing properly.
We will tell you when the answer is to configure something existing instead. A project that should not have been built is a bad outcome regardless of how well it is executed.
How we build
We work in short iterations with running software at the end of each one, not documents describing software. You see the actual thing early, which is the only reliable way to discover that a requirement was misunderstood while it is still cheap to change.
Every project starts with discovery: understanding the business goal, the technical landscape you already have, and what success looks like concretely. That produces a roadmap rather than a fixed specification, because specifications written before anyone has touched the system are usually wrong in ways nobody can predict.
Delivery is continuous. Code goes through automated checks and into a real environment on every change, so integration problems surface immediately rather than during a merge week at the end. Deployment is scripted and repeatable, which is what makes it boring — and boring deployment is the goal.
What you own at the end
You own the code, the infrastructure definitions, and the deployment pipeline outright. There is no runtime licence, no per-seat fee to us, and no component that only we can operate. This matters more than it sounds: the most expensive position to be in is depending on a vendor who knows you cannot leave.
We hand over documentation written for the engineer who inherits the system, infrastructure defined as code so environments can be recreated rather than remembered, and a walkthrough with whoever will maintain it. If you later take the work in-house or move it to another firm, nothing about the way we built it is designed to make that hard.
